Funding-Rate Arbitrage Flow: What Operators Need to Design For
Funding-rate arbitrage flow is one of the largest single sources of volume on a modern perpetuals venue. It is also one of the most demanding on the platform underneath. Arb participants pay full fees on both legs, they need same-venue execution to work, and they punish design mistakes — fee changes, funding-cap tuning, cross-margin behaviour, mark-price feed spikes — by migrating within days.
Getting the design decisions right is what separates a venue that hosts this flow profitably from one that watches it move to a competitor. This is a playbook for operators — not a strategy guide for traders.
What Funding-Arb Flow Looks Like on a Venue
From the ops console, funding-arb positions have a distinctive fingerprint. Two-legged fills within milliseconds of each other. Large notional, near-zero directional delta on the trader's book. Position sizes clustered near funding-cap thresholds when rates run hot. Volume spikes at every settlement boundary as participants roll or reset.
These are not directional speculators. They are running a carry trade against your funding rate, hedged with a spot or synthetic leg on the same platform. Their P&L moves with the funding curve, not with the underlying, which means their behaviour is predictable and their book rarely presents concentrated risk to your HOUSE inventory.
On the fee side, arb flow pays full fees on both legs. A single delta-neutral position at $100k notional produces roughly $80 of round-trip fees at a 0.02% maker / 0.04% taker schedule. Multiplied across a book of participants running the same trade during a rate spike, funding-arb volume can dominate a venue's fee revenue during a rally.
Why Operators Want This Flow
Three reasons. First, revenue: both legs of an arb position pay fees, so a single trader generates twice the fee volume of a directional speculator at the same book size. Second, liquidity: arb participants quote tight on the perp side because their edge depends on entering cleanly, which tightens the top-of-book spread for every other participant. Third, risk: their positions are delta-neutral, so they do not push the operator's HOUSE book in one direction the way a wave of directional retail flow does.
The trade-off is that funding-arb flow is fee-sensitive to the basis point. A schedule change of 1bp on maker or 2bp on taker will shift where the flow sits within a funding cycle. Operators who move fees without warning get to watch the arb book migrate. Operators who publish a flat, transparent schedule and hold to it get to keep the flow.
The Design Decisions That Decide Whether They Play
Six knobs, all set at the platform layer:
- Fee schedule. Maker/taker structure, volume-tier ladder, and whether the taker rate is uniform or asset-class-tiered. Basis Points publishes flat rates across every asset class — 0.02% maker / 0.04% taker on perpetuals — which is a design choice, not an accident
- Funding cap per interval. A hard cap on the per-cycle payment (typically 0.75% per 8h or equivalent) protects both the trader and the venue from runaway rates during euphoria. Without one, extreme rates cascade into liquidations across the arb book
- Funding cadence. 8-hour cycles are standard on crypto perps; 24-hour cycles suit forex where the underlying settles once per session. Shorter cycles compress the arb window, which favours large-capital participants and discourages small ones
- Cross-margin treatment. The margin engine has to recognise that a perp short offsets a spot long on the same instrument. If it does not, arb requires twice the collateral and the trade breaks. Basis Points nets these exposures natively — see Multi-Asset Margin Explained for the mechanics
- Mark-price feed. A blended, throttled, outlier-rejecting feed prevents a single upstream print from spiking the mark and cascading liquidations through the arb book. Sub-second updates from three or more independent spot sources with median filtering is the pattern
- Same-venue execution. Whether both legs of the trade can execute on the same matching engine, on the same tick, with microsecond-scale timing between fills. This is the biggest single differentiator between a venue that hosts arb flow and a venue that sends half of it to a competitor
Risk Implications for the Operator
Arb positions LOOK safe because they are delta-neutral. They have specific tail exposures the operator needs to plan around.
- Concentration when rates go extreme. If funding runs at 0.15% per 8h for two days, every arb participant on the venue converges on the same short-perp / long-hedge structure. A sudden rate flip triggers coordinated unwind, hitting the insurance fund in a very specific way
- Cross-margin cascade risk. If the arb book is running under cross-margin and the operator's mark-price feed spikes, the perp legs can liquidate before the hedge fully offsets — and the same liquidation can pull down the trader's unrelated positions
- Weekend and session gaps. Equity and forex perps carry through windows when the underlying is closed. Arb participants holding a perp short with a spot equity hedge are uncovered from Friday 21:00 UTC to Sunday open. A gap event puts the burden on the operator's risk engine to prevent socialised losses
- Migration risk during design changes. A fee change, funding-cap adjustment, or cross-margin tweak that surprises the market causes the arb book to unwind and migrate. The ops team needs to communicate design changes in advance, not ship them silently
What Actually Breaks Arb Flow (from the Operator's Side)
Four common failures — none of them from the trader's side, all of them from the platform's:
- Fee changes without notice. A retroactive fee bump on either leg turns an economic trade into a loss overnight. The arb book unwinds within one funding cycle and does not come back for months
- Funding cap too tight. A cap that clips rates below 0.05% per 8h prevents the trade from clearing costs during genuine spikes. Participants stop entering and volume evaporates
- Mark-price feed spikes. A single upstream exchange glitching for 200ms cascades liquidations through the arb book if the feed is not properly blended and throttled. See the mark-price section of Matching Engine Architecture for how a real feed handles this
- Cross-margin engine misses the hedge. If the margin engine treats a perp short and a spot long as two separate risks rather than one offsetting position, the arb participant has to post twice the collateral for the same trade. The venue that gets this right captures the flow

Frequently Asked Questions
What is funding-rate arbitrage flow, from an operator perspective?
Participants running delta-neutral positions on the venue — short perp, long hedge in the underlying or a correlated instrument — collecting the funding payment as yield. From the ops console it shows up as two-legged fills within milliseconds of each other, large notional, near-zero directional delta, and volume spikes on every settlement boundary.
How much of a perpetuals venue's volume is funding arb?
Varies with market conditions and fee design. During calm markets it can be a modest share of volume; during rallies with elevated funding rates it can dominate — sometimes over half of total volume on the most-traded symbols. Fee-sensitive, so a well-designed schedule attracts a large slice, and a mistuned one loses it.
How do we attract funding-arb participants to our venue?
Flat published fee schedule, native cross-margin recognition of hedged positions, same-venue execution for both legs, blended and outlier-rejected mark price, and a stable funding-cap policy. All are platform-level decisions, not commercial ones — the venue that ships these correctly captures the flow.
What are the biggest risks of hosting funding-arb flow?
Position concentration during extreme rates, cross-margin cascade risk if the mark feed spikes, weekend/session gap risk on non-24/7 hedges, and migration risk when the operator makes design changes without warning. What fee structure works best for arb-attractive venues?
Flat, published, symmetric between maker and taker with a meaningful maker rebate. Volume tiers are fine but should not be so aggressive that a small change moves the flow. Fee changes should be announced in advance, not shipped silently — arb participants read published fees like a contract.
How does funding-arb flow behave during a market crash?
Rates flip fast — a market that was paying longs suddenly pays shorts and vice versa. Coordinated arb unwind hits the venue as concentrated close-order flow, and if the mark-price feed or funding cap is misdesigned it triggers a cascade. A well-designed venue with a healthy insurance fund absorbs this quietly; a poorly designed one publishes an incident report.
